The Pylonstream gateway occasionally drops websocket connections during its nightly rebalance, and the client's reconnect logic (v2.3 and earlier) fails to re-subscribe to channels after the third retry. Until the fix in v2.4 lands, you must pass `resubscribe: true` explicitly when constructing the client. Reconnect attempts are authenticated against the internal Relaygrid service, so the client needs a valid credential at startup. Use the key below.

API key for kajeg-tajop: qvz3-w1m

## Runbook: Deduplicating customer records in Orvana CRM

Before merging, confirm the duplicate-candidate report has been reviewed by a second engineer — automated matching on name plus postal region produces false positives. Always merge into the older record so billing history is preserved, and snapshot both records first using the export tool. Run the merge in dry-run mode, verify the diff, then execute. If a merge touches more than 200 records, pause and escalate to the data stewardship rotation. Record the trace for the merge batch below.

session token of kahag-bawip = htk6_729d08

## Tuning

Panfork's scaling engine rounds ingredient quantities after applying the batch multiplier, and the rounding thresholds matter a lot for small batches. Following last week's discussion, we split the rounding step into dry and liquid paths, each with its own granularity. Unit conversion still happens before rounding, so thresholds apply in normalized units. If scaling output looks off in the demo, check these first. The constants we shipped with are listed below.

tuning constants:
RATE_LIMITS = {
    "wenwyn": 5,
    "druael": 1,
}

Internal Memo — Second-Source Supplier Search

Branch managers: Tellbrook Manufacturing has begun qualifying a second-source supplier for the Arden valve assembly, following repeated lead-time slips from our current vendor. Procurement is evaluating three candidates against cost, capacity, and audit readiness, with a decision expected within eight weeks. Please hold current order patterns steady meanwhile. Sensitive detail on the preferred direction appears below.

confidential, faduf-kagef: Headcount on the Oliix team goes from 9 to 100 by the end of January. Gross margin on Oliix came in at 10 percent against a plan of 20 percent.